48-5505. Compensation of directors
Members of the board of directors shall serve without compensation, but each is allowed:
1. Necessary travel and incidental expenses actually incurred in performing official district business as approved by the board of directors.
2. Per diem determined pursuant to title 38, chapter 4, article 2, when away from the district on business of the district.
3. Per diem for attending meetings of the board of directors of the district not to exceed the amount prescribed by section 32-1604.
